    The 'but it's still murder' comment from Emma at the park also suggests she didn't mean it, it was a row that got out of hand etc.
    I've been looking at the law regarding murder in England and Wales. From Wikipedia: "Murder...is considered the most serious form of homicide, in which one person kills another with the intention to unlawfully cause either death or serious injury." (A murder charge can be reduced to voluntary manslaughter if there are mitigating circumstances.)

    As a former cop, Emma would be well versed in the legal definitions so was unlikely to have made a mistake. Therefore, for her to call it murder must mean that the killer intended to kill Lucy, or at the very least to seriously hurt her. It seems likely to me that the "but it's still murder" comment was said in reply to someone who was trying to excuse what happened, meaning that they intended to hurt Lucy but not kill her.

    So yes, a row that got out of hand could work, but Emma using the term murder implies there was intent to seriously harm Lucy, which in my opinion points to something more deliberate than a row going wrong. I'm hoping this is the case anyway, as I'd find an accident disappointing.
